Community Action Southwest has eight remaining slots for participants in its matched savings program, Assets for Independence.
The program provides a $2 match for every $1 saved. Participants are eligible to receive up to $4,000 in matching funds for the first $2,000 they save.
To date, 18 area residents have completed the program, and 65 are still saving toward their goal.
Participants must be a Washington or Greene County resident and agree to open a savings account at one of nine partnering banks, with the goal of using their savings and match money to purchase their first home, attend a trade school or college or begin or expand a business.
CAS links participants to its Home Ownership Center, where certified HUD housing counselors review their credit scores, help them repair their credit and mentor them through the home purchase process.
The agency’s postsecondary education coordinator can help participants with enrollment and financial aid application processes.
